Please carry out inspections!

Not taking the time to physically inspect your pipes is the most common mistake people make these days. One can determine a great deal about the condition of the plumbing and pipes through visual investigation. Waiting for the problem to arise is the absolute worst approach to home care. A correct approach would be to periodically check the pipes to prevent flooding and pipe failure. Practical investigations prepare homeowners for the worst and also avoid losing a large amount of money. A great way to check for problems is to notice faucets, cracks, and toilet fixtures. Regular checking of the water meter is also highly recommended as it can indicate a leak problem.

weather conditions

For pipes, extreme weather is not friendly. Natural events can massively affect plumbing without warning. Weather affects home facilities, so it’s a good idea to be prepared and aware. Cold weather can freeze pipes in winter, causing cracks and clogs! Pipe pressures can also be severely affected and lead to other problems such as water pump failure or wall leaks. As the water freezes, the damage worsens and, even apart from this, from time to time the need for professional assistance arises.
